Valrhona Manjari 64% Dark Chocolate Bar

Valrhona Manjari 64% Dark Chocolate Bar
Beans from Madagascar
Bar articulated in France
About $6
Valrhona’s Description of the Bar: Fresh and tangy.

The presentation of the bar is very simple, clean, and professional. Black wrapping, black box, chocolate in the shape of a large, thin square. It’s the same as the other Valrhona bars (refer to Tanariva bar).

Nicely tempered, so it seems somewhat hard and is resistant to melt on touch. But it melts in the mouth so slowly and smoothly that you can really savor it.

The bar is extremely complex and has many notes of sour and dried fruits, as well as nuts. Sour cherries are especially prominent. There are also flavors of apricots and plums, as well as berries, including blackberries and especially raspberries. All of it comes together with a soft tannin/oaky taste. The bar is extremely flavorful, yet the overtones are subtle and gradual enough on your palate that you’re not overpowered. Nice, long, oaky finish.

Presentation: 3.5/5.0
Taste: 4.7/5.0
Melt: 4.8/5.0
Length: 3.5/5.0
Value: 4.5/5.0. This is a very fair price to pay for a gourmet chocolate, especially one of this quality.
Overall Score: 4.6/5.0. This is the perfect dark for someone, like me, who doesn’t like it too bitter. Very fruity, creamy, rich, and fantastically controlled bitterness = excellent.
